Koncert is a 1991 cassette album by the Hungarian progressive rock band After Crying. The album was recorded at Óbudai Társaskör[1] in Budapest, Hungary by Magyar Rádió on October 7, 1991. Although this cassette did not receive proper distribution, because it was misinterpreted as a bootleg, it was released by the band itself.[2][3]
